Ideas for a fun Baby Shower on a budget?

I have to throw a Baby Shower for my best friend. I’m on a budget but I dont want it to completely suck. What are some creative and fun games/activities we can do?

Also, is it rude to not serve alot of food at a baby shower (we’re thinking a cake, some sandwhiches, chips, and a few side dishes, I dont want to spend my entire budget on the food.)

I am very thrifty when it comes to having parties!
first- buy all your food at Aldi, it’s so much cheaper and its still quality food. You don’t have to make tons of food or expensive things- just make sure to have enough for everyone. Finger sandwiches and chips is great for food, you can cut up the sandwiches pretty and put a toothpick with a cherry tomato or olive on it for a fancier look. maybe a pasta salad also, veggie tray, deviled eggs, taco dip is always the first to go at my parties, little weenies in a crock pot- whatever you want! make a batch of punch to serve instead of loading up on soda. here’s a good punch recipe I find very refreshing- mix one jug mixed juice orange/pineapple/bannana- one frozen concentrate of OJ- and one 2 liter of ginger ale- you can put the punch in a inexpensive baby bath and float a rubber duckie in it for a great look (plus it’s a extra gift for the mom-to-be!)
get all your decorations from the dollar store- they have ton’s of cute baby stuff now- centerpieces, garlands, paper plates and napkins, plastic silverware, streamers, and helium balloons.
right now is a great time to find some prizes for the games too- either pick some stuff up from the dolalr store or head to regular stores and hit up their clearance areas for some bargains- Christmas stuff is on sale- get whatever you know you would like to recieve- candles, wash cloths, shampoos, whatever!
one game I think is really fun is “Guess Mommys Tummy Size”. have each guest cut off a piece of string to the size she thinks her tummy is (don’t let them get to close to her to try and measure it!) then mommy walks around and everyone measures up to see who’s the closest in string length- you only need sissors and some string or ball of yarn.
another good one is baby bingo- make up a bingo sheet and have each guest write down any baby item they want in each square (ex:rattle, bottle, blanket) then as mommy is opening her gifts they check off the items as she recieves them and say first three to get bingo(or how ever many you want) get a prize.
the “guess the candy” one is a good one I do all the time also, it’s just time consuming counting all the candy! Pass it around to everyone and let them write down thier guess. you can get a jar and candy from the dollar store also.
another one is a word scramble game, just mix up baby related words and guests unscramble them. (I have one saved on my computer, if you send me your direct email address I can forward it over to you.)
I like to find a big basket or doll cradle to put all the prizes in, looks real cute.
